WebStep 1: Turn your jeans inside out and cut away any of the fraying threads at the hole so you have a cleaner surface to work from. Pin the hole closed or you can pinch it together with your fingers. Step 2: Loop your thread through your needle long enough so that you can match the ends and create a stronger double thread. Knot the ends.

WebIron on patches, or fusible webbing and fabric (make your own patch), applied from the inside, then sewn around it's edges. Patch border should extend at least 2x the size of the hole, to surround the hole. You can match colors, and use gold thread, or add a pop of color. Cut a piece of fusible webbing that is about a quarter-inch wider on all sides than the hole or rip you want to repair. Turn the item right side up and position the fusible webbing underneath it behind the hole. Smooth the fabric so that the ripped edges all lay flat against the fusible webbing. orc leave scene of accident
